首页 > 其他分享 >一个简单的水泵日志匹配项目

一个简单的水泵日志匹配项目

时间:2024-07-25 16:57:56浏览次数:14  
标签:分析 xlsx 匹配 水泵 日期 文件夹 日志

项目名称

水泵智慧统计软件

项目简介

本项目是针对某单位水泵运行日志进行分析,具有智能统计水泵单次运行时长,固定日期内运行次数,及水泵异常信息的功能。

安装说明

双击Qdmetro水泵智慧统计软件.exe使用

使用说明

  1. 选择线路

操作:确保你正在处理的数据与对应的线路相匹配。如果数据来自其他线路或数据不对应,该工具可能无法正确分析。

  1. 准备数据文件
    文件类型:确保你的数据文件是.csv格式。
    文件夹组织:将所有需要合并和分析的.csv文件放入同一个文件夹内。
    数据去重:避免将包含重复内容的数据文件放入文件夹中,以防止数据重复统计。

  2. 选择日期
    日期选择:根据你的分析需求,选择适当的开始日期和结束日期。
    注意事项:确保选择的日期范围内包含了你想要分析的所有数据。

  3. 运行分析
    执行:启动分析工具或脚本,按照提示选择或输入必要的参数(如文件夹路径、日期范围等)。
    等待结果:分析过程可能需要一些时间,具体取决于数据的数量和复杂度。

  4. 查看结果
    结果文件:分析完成后,将在同一文件夹内生成一个新的文件夹(通常以开始日期和结束日期命名)。
    文件内容:
    analysis_results_with_warnings.xlsx:包含只有开始日志或结束日志的事件,可能由于跨日期或日志收集过程中的丢失导致。
    analysis_start_end_all_df.xlsx: 包含所有水泵的开始和结束的匹配记录。
    analysis_results.xlsx: 汇总了所有水泵的总开启时间和开启次数。
    compare_results.xlsx: 对比了1号和2号泵的开启情况,特别标注了开启时长时间差超过50%或使用次数差别超过三次(另一个泵未开启)的情况。

6.注意事项
数据准确性:确保输入的数据准确无误,特别是日期和时间信息。
日志完整性:检查是否有缺失的日志,特别是开始和结束日志的匹配情况。
工具更新:关注工具的更新信息,以便及时获取新功能和支持更多线路。

7.结论
这个使用说明为使用特定数据分析工具或脚本处理1号线及西海岸快线水泵日志数据提供了清晰的步骤和注意事项。通过遵循这些步骤,用户可以有效地分析水泵的开启和关闭情况,从而进行进一步的运营和维护决策。

请添加图片描述
请添加图片描述
请添加图片描述

请添加图片描述
有需要的可私信~~~~

标签:分析,xlsx,匹配,水泵,日期,文件夹,日志
From: https://blog.csdn.net/j_jiajia/article/details/140693340

相关文章

  • 代码随想录 day8|| 151 翻转单词 28 字符串匹配 459 重复子串
    151翻转单词funcreverseWords(sstring)string{ //思考:判断单词条件是从0或者空格开始到终或者空格结尾,最简单方式strings.split之后变成切片,然后反转就行了 //考虑双指针,左指针指向单词首位,右指针指向单词末尾 varres[]byte varleft,rightint forright<len......
  • Asp.Net Core Serilog日志自定义Sink
    项目的日志框架使用了Serilog,现在有需求要将异常日志记录一份到数据库中。目前网上可以找到适配各个数据库的Sink。https://github.com/serilog/serilog/wiki/Provided-Sinks但是由于项目需要适配多个不同类型的数据库,故打算自定义一个DatabaseSink,使用SqlSugar进行数据库操作。......
  • Qt/C++使用小记7【qt单例模式-写日志/保存运行记录】
    小收获7众所周知,有时候需要记录行为操作,或者记录数据进行对比,甚至有的时候需要记录软件内的数据,来确认错误的地方或者验证数据的准确性,那么该如何进行呢这里我所使用的是使用“单例模式”来进行记录的,所以这个收获说是记录写日志,不如说是记录单例模式的使用~什么是单例模式?......
  • 【YashanDB数据库】yasdb jdbc驱动集成druid连接池,业务(java)日志中有token IDENTIFIE
    问题现象客户的java日志中有如下异常信息:问题的风险及影响对正常的业务流程无影响,但是影响druid的mergesql功能(此功能会将sql语句中的字面量替换为绑定变量,然后将替换以后的sql视为同一个,然后用做执行性能统计)问题影响的版本与yashandb版本无关问题发生原因druid源码中在......
  • 日志文件:按开始和结束日期选择日志文件内的特定日志内容
    我正在进行日志分析,我需要通过首先提取文件中的日期来分析日志文件。然后,我需要使用这些日期来定义开始日期和结束日期。根据选定的开始和结束日期,只有该范围内的特定内容才可用,从而有效地按日期过滤日志内容。我已成功使用正则表达式格式成功提取日期,但过滤基于开始和结束日......
  • 【Git-驯化】一文讲解git中查看日志git log使用技巧
    【Git-驯化】一文讲解git中查看日志gitlog使用技巧 本次修炼方法请往下查看......
  • SQL Server 事务日志已满
    您收到的错误消息表明数据库'EastRiver'的事务日志已满,导致数据库操作失败。要解决这个问题,可以按照以下步骤操作:1.备份事务日志首先,备份事务日志以释放空间:BACKUPLOG[EastRiver]TODISK=N'C:\Backup\EastRiver_log.bak'GO2.收缩事务日志文件备份日志后,可以使用DBCC......
  • C++ printf/std::cout如何重定向到日志文件中
    在C++中,可以使用标准库中的头文件提供的ofstream类来打开文件,并使用std::freopen函数将stdout重定向到该文件。以下是一个示例代码,展示如何将printf输出重定向到日志文件中:#include<cstdio>#include<fstream>intmain(){std::ofstreamlogFile("log.txt",std::ios:......
  • @Slf4j注解 - javaweb日志记录
    1.引言在现代的JavaWeb开发中,日志记录是一个非常重要的组成部分。良好的日志记录可以帮助开发者快速定位问题、监控系统运行状态以及进行性能调优。@Slf4j注解是Lombok库提供的一个便捷工具,用于简化日志记录的代码编写。本文将详细讲解@Slf4j注解的相关内容,包括其概念、......
  • Jupyter Notebook 环境中的 Python 版本不匹配
    我遇到Jupyter笔记本启动横幅中报告的Python版本与我在笔记本中查询python--version时显示的版本之间的差异。启动横幅指示Python3.11.9,但是当我运行!python--version时,它返回Python3.11.7。我所做的步骤:basecondahas3.11.7versio......